Charlie Sheen made a public plea for his former “Two and a Half men” costar Jon Cryer to “DM me your new number” after the “really … compassionate” way he spoke in Netflix’s new documentary about the formerly troubled actor .
Sheen, who has been sober for 8 years, told People that the “Pretty in Pink” star, both 60, was “the only person I didn’t call personally to participate” in “aka Charlie Sheen,” hitting the streamer Sept. 10 — the day after his memoir, “The Book of Sheen,” hits shelves.
